Just a note: We have been discussing the issue of track surfaces and the role they play in handicapping races. So far we are not sure as to how running on a synthetic track affects horses who have never run on it and vice verse. Garrett Gomez recently stated that the kick back from the track was extremely hard where as horses were reluctant to want to run behind it. The jockeys themselves are wearing newly developed shields to protect their faces. I will blog more about this tomorrow.
